Update for October, November, & December

This Project was done in the 9th-period class Scientific Investigation. This was one of my favorites because it was hands-on and shows how baking soda affects vinegar and how it varies. I used different amounts of baking soda and vinegar and recorded how it affected it. We also used different-sized beakers to see how they affected the whole experiment. We Found out that the more mL of vinegar and more baking soda did in fact show a change in the diameter of the balloon on the beaker.
